Output c8fc87f180b6b13377da00a78b93080933d63759f9316d2d8f34b0e237b2759a:1

value
32678761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8ee981f5c35c288d8a91a8b611a8425e514e9a OP_EQUAL
address
3Jt2AKMxAbwKjZrJWN7eseiZjBTYGgf5q5
transaction
c8fc87f180b6b13377da00a78b93080933d63759f9316d2d8f34b0e237b2759a
confirmations
541331
spent
true